Elective Description:  Work closely with a family physician in rural practice.  Learn about the challenges faced by physicians working geographically distant from tertiary care.  Be involved in office practice, inpatient and nursing home admissions, rounds, as well as home visits.  Opportunities are available to work with community based programs, nurse midwives and integrative health providers. Placements include Martha’s Vineyard, Nantucket Island and Greater Barrington and Worthington.
